Cornell students from China jeer, walk out on Uyghur student who asked lawmaker about genocide

University leader cuts off Democrat representative's response to question: 'We have a lot of the Chinese students exiting the room, congresswoman, just to let you know.'

A group of international Chinese students from Cornell University staged a walkout and allegedly booed an Uyghur student during a public service career talk last week.

The walkout occurred after Fulbright scholar Rizwangul NurMuhammad spoke during the question-and-answer portion of a talk that was part of a weekly speaker series for the students of Cornell University’s Master in Public Administration program on Thursday.

NurMuhammad asked guest speaker Rep. Elissa Slotkin (D-MI) about why the U.S. and the international community have spoken up against Russia for invading Ukraine yet remain quiet on the issue of the alleged genocide of the Uyghurs, the most persecuted ethnic minority in China.
